Transaction 1f538d8867873dd26734314a40b249cdccf2284f23097cf31afe3e3b0d37fc6b
1 Input
1 Output
-
1f538d8867873dd26734314a40b249cdccf2284f23097cf31afe3e3b0d37fc6b:0
- value
- 21367382
- script pubkey
- OP_0 OP_PUSHBYTES_20 0575fb80dfa767ed5b94dd84839d2427b4c16659
- address
- bc1qq46lhqxl5an76ku5mkzg88fyy76vzejedaysvr